Andrew Kemendo, founder of Pair. Andrew was in Guam as an Airforce Intelligence Officer when he came up with an augmented reality idea to try out furniture and materials without having to buy or ship anything. The Airforce needed to build new facilities, and Andrew thought his idea would save a lot of money and headache. Now his company Pair is used by several large manufacturers to help people find the right furniture for their homes.
